The FM25040-PG is a 4-Kb serial F-RAM (Ferroelectric Random Access Memory) utilizing an advanced ferroelectric memory technology. This device offers a fast write capability, low power consumption, and high endurance, making it suitable for a variety of data storage applications. Manufactured by Ramtron, it provides a reliable and efficient alternative to traditional EEPROM solutions.

Features
- 4-Kb (512 x 8) memory array
- High endurance: 100 trillion (1014) read/write cycles
- Fast write time: 150 ns
- Low power consumption: Active current of 300 μA (typical)
- Sleep mode current: 5 μA (typical)
- SPI serial interface: 40 MHz maximum clock frequency
- Write protection: Hardware write protection pin
- Operating voltage: 2.7V to 3.6V
- Operating temperature range: -40°C to +85°C
- RoHS Compliant

Additional Details
The FM25040-PG features a hardware write protection pin that can be used to prevent accidental overwrites. It utilizes the industry-standard SPI serial interface for communication, allowing for easy integration with microcontrollers and other system components. The device is available in a PDIP package. The high endurance and fast write times make it well-suited for applications that require frequent data updates. Its non-volatile nature ensures data retention even when power is removed, enhancing system reliability.
